Coach Valery Karpin affirmed that the Russian team's goal is to win against the Vietnamese team in the opening match of the 2024 International Friendly Tournament.

On the evening of September 4, the Russian team had a practice session at My Dinh Stadium before the opening match of the International Friendly Tournament against the Vietnamese team.

Speaking to the media before the training session, Russian coach Valery Karpin said: “Our goal is of course to win. The opponent is probably the same. We are very serious about this match. It is difficult for us because we do not have many opportunities to play. So when we have an opponent to play, we are very serious, the whole team is ready to go out on the field.”

Valery Karpin also said that the hot weather will affect the Russian players because it will make it difficult for them to move and play at high intensity for 90 minutes. However, he said that is not the main problem. "We do not care about the weather or the field, we just want to focus on playing football," the captain of the Russian team expressed.

According to coach Valery Karpin, the Russian team will use two different lineups for the two matches against Vietnam and Thailand. The specific lineup arrangements have not been revealed.

Meanwhile, midfielder Ivan Oblyakov of the Russian team assessed that the match with the Vietnamese team would be very interesting, and hoped that many spectators would come to the stadium to cheer for the two teams.

Ivan Oblyakov currently plays for CSKA Moscow in the Russian Premier League. He is considered a midfielder with accurate passes, good tactical vision and can play in different positions in the midfield. The player born in 1998 has played more than 100 matches for CSKA Moscow, of which he played 27 matches in the 2023/24 season, scoring 2 goals and 6 assists.

Ivan Oblyakov was called up by coach Valery Karpin to the Russian team for the 2024 international friendly tournament. He appeared very excited about tomorrow's opening match against the Vietnamese team.

“We have never met the Vietnamese team before. We will have a new experience in both playing style and culture. Therefore, tomorrow's match will be very interesting. We hope that there will be a lot of spectators coming to the stadium to cheer for both teams,” Ivan Oblyakov shared.

The match between the Vietnamese team and the Russian team at the 2024 Friendly Tournament will take place at 8:00 p.m. on September 5 at My Dinh Stadium./.
